original blackout material, 135cm wide, white

original blackout material, 135cm wide, white £ 0.00 In stock

This fabric is perfect for lining curtains or blinds for blackout, and as with all of our fabrics, this range can be cut to size and won't fray, so there is no need to hem.

These fabrics are plain white on the reverse.

You can also use this fabric with our Hook and Loop (Fabric Fastener) tapes to make a very effective blackout blind.  These tapes are available on the Accessories page.

Cutting Service 

We can cut your fabric to size if you wish - simply tick the 'cutting service' box above, and you will be prompted to enter the height and width you require in centimetres.  Please make sure  your measurements are accurate and take account of any protruding handles as we cannot refund cut to size fabrics unless we have made a mistake.  The smallest size we cut is 29cm in either height or width.

We normally only send offcuts of a substantial size, but you can tell us in the comments box during checkout whether you wish to receive these or not.

Important Information

  1. 135cm wide
  2. Available by the metre, up to 50m
  3. Machine washable on a gentle cycle (unless you have applied self-adhesive fastener tape, as this will detach if wet)
  4. Material ordered by the metre is supplied in one continuous piece up to 50m
  5. Polyester fabric
  6. There can be shade variations between rolls of material

'Seconds' fabric

From time to time, we have some blackout fabric that isn't quite perfect in appearance - it is perfectly usable, but may have some small marks so we can't sell it as 'first' stock.  We think it would be a shame to throw it away so we offer it at a discounted price.  It is a bargain really, because when your blackout is up, you can't see it anyway!

The only difference is that there may be some small marks on the fabric (and these are often on the reverse).

All of our seconds blackout blinds and fabrics are listed on the 'Bargains' page - availability can change daily, and these do tend to be very popular, so it is worth checking regularly if you are looking for something in particular.
